Meaning and origin of the Greek baby name Leonora. Meaning of Leonora. What does Leonora mean? Leonora origin. Information about Leonora.
Barcode generator:
Meaning and information about Leonora, What does Leonora mean? Leonora means Light. Variant of Helen. In mythology the abduction of Zeus's mortal daughter Helen sparked the Trojan War. Find similar names like Leonora.
Copyright © - Powered by Search Name Baby